Understanding the Causes of Broken Car Keys
Before diving into options, it's vital to understand the factors behind broken car keys. This understanding can better prepare motorists to prevent such circumstances from happening.

As soon as the immediate concern has actually been attended to, it's time to explore your choices for either repairing or replacing the broken key. Depending upon your lorry's make and design and the nature of the break, your options may vary.
1. Key Repair
Some broken keys can be fixed, especially if they have actually simply snapped into two pieces. Locksmiths may have the ability to:
Weld or bond the two parts together utilizing specialized adhesives.Create a new key from the broken piece if there's sufficient info left undamaged.
However, this may not be dependable for all keys and typically depends on the degree of the break.
2. Key Replacement
If repair isn't practical, or if the key is harmed beyond repair, you'll require to replace it. Alternatives include:
Visit a Local Locksmith: A proficient locksmith can develop a new key from scratch, particularly for standard metal keys. It's often a more affordable choice compared to going through a dealership. Contact the Dealership: For contemporary cars featuring transponder keys or key fobs, the car dealership may be the best source for a replacement. Nevertheless, be gotten ready for a greater expense.Online Resources: In some cases, replacement keys are offered online, enabling substantial savings. If your key breaks inside the ignition, avoid trying to turn it once again. You might have the ability to extract it with pliers, or you ought to call an expert locksmith who has the tools to securely remove it without harming the ignition system.
How much does it cost to change a broken car key?
The expense of replacing a broken car key varies widely based on the kind of key and where it is replaced. Standard keys may cost anywhere from ₤ 5 to ₤ 50, whereas modern transponder keys or key fobs can vary from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300 at a dealership.
Can I utilize very glue to repair a broken key?
While it may be tempting, utilizing extremely glue is not a good idea as it might not offer a strong bond. Additionally, it can produce further problems if attempting to use the key once again.
How can I prevent my key from breaking in the future?
Routinely examine your keys for signs of wear, deal with keys gently, keep heavy products off your keyring, and save them effectively. Consider getting a spare key for emergency situations.
